در دنیای دیجیتال امروز، داشتن حضور آنلاین قوی و مؤثر یکی از مهمترین عوامل موفقیت برای کسبوکارها و وبسایتها است. یکی از کلیدهای این موفقیت، اطمینان از این است که محتوای وبسایت شما به درستی توسط موتورهای جستجو ایندکس شده باشد. ایندکسینگ فرآیندی است که طی آن موتورهای جستجو، صفحات وبسایت شما را کشف، بررسی و در پایگاه دادههای خود ذخیره میکنند تا در نتایج جستجو نمایش داده شوند. این فرآیند بسیار مهم است، زیرا تنها صفحاتی که ایندکس شدهاند میتوانند در نتایج جستجوی کاربران ظاهر شوند.
مراحل ایندکسینگ
فرآیند ایندکسینگ شامل چندین مرحله کلیدی است که به موتورهای جستجو کمک میکند تا محتوای وبسایت شما را شناسایی، درک و ذخیره کنند.
1. کراولینگ (Crawling)
کراولینگ اولین مرحله در فرآیند ایندکسینگ است. در این مرحله، رباتهای موتور جستجو که به آنها «خزنده» یا «عنکبوت» گفته میشود، به وبسایتها سر میزنند و اطلاعات صفحات مختلف را جمعآوری میکنند. این رباتها از لینکها برای حرکت از یک صفحه به صفحه دیگر استفاده میکنند و به این ترتیب ساختار وبسایت و محتوای آن را کشف میکنند.
موتورهای جستجو مانند گوگل از خزندههای پیچیدهای برای این کار استفاده میکنند که به طور مداوم در حال بررسی وبسایتها هستند. این خزندهها به دنبال محتوای جدید یا تغییرات در محتوای موجود هستند و به محض یافتن این اطلاعات، آنها را برای مرحله بعدی آماده میکنند.
2. پردازش (Processing)
پس از جمعآوری اطلاعات توسط خزندهها، موتور جستجو باید این اطلاعات را پردازش کند. در این مرحله، موتور جستجو محتوای هر صفحه را تحلیل میکند و اطلاعات مهم را استخراج میکند. این شامل متا تگها، عناوین، متنهای اصلی، تصاویر، لینکها و سایر عناصر مهم صفحه است.
پردازش درست اطلاعات اهمیت زیادی دارد، زیرا موتور جستجو باید بفهمد که صفحه در مورد چه چیزی است و چگونه باید آن را در نتایج جستجو نمایش دهد. در این مرحله، ساختار دادههای صفحه و استفاده از تگهای HTML مناسب بسیار مهم است.
3. ایندکسینگ (Indexing)
در مرحله ایندکسینگ، موتور جستجو محتوای پردازش شده را در پایگاه دادههای خود ذخیره میکند. این پایگاه دادهها یک فهرست جامع از تمامی صفحات وب هستند که موتور جستجو از آنها مطلع است. زمانی که کاربر یک عبارت جستجو را وارد میکند، موتور جستجو از این فهرست برای ارائه نتایج مرتبط استفاده میکند.
ایندکسینگ به موتور جستجو کمک میکند تا به سرعت به اطلاعات صفحات دسترسی داشته باشد و نتایج مرتبط را به کاربر نمایش دهد. در این مرحله، محتوای صفحه به صورت فشرده ذخیره میشود و با استفاده از الگوریتمهای پیچیده رتبهبندی میشود.
4. نمایش در نتایج جستجو (Serving)
پس از ایندکس شدن صفحات، آنها در نتایج جستجو نمایش داده میشوند. وقتی یک کاربر کلمه یا عبارتی را جستجو میکند، موتور جستجو از فهرست ایندکس شده استفاده میکند تا صفحاتی را که مرتبط با جستجوی کاربر هستند پیدا کند. سپس این صفحات بر اساس الگوریتمهای مختلف رتبهبندی شده و به ترتیب اهمیت و مرتبط بودن به کاربر نمایش داده میشوند.
موانع ایندکسینگ
هرچند فرآیند ایندکسینگ به نظر ساده میآید، اما در عمل ممکن است با چالشها و موانع مختلفی مواجه شود که میتواند از ایندکس شدن صحیح صفحات وبسایت شما جلوگیری کند.
1. محتوای تکراری (Duplicate Content)
یکی از رایجترین موانع ایندکسینگ، وجود محتوای تکراری در وبسایت است. اگر یک موتور جستجو متوجه شود که محتوای چندین صفحه در وبسایت شما مشابه یا یکسان است، ممکن است تنها یکی از این صفحات را ایندکس کند و بقیه را نادیده بگیرد. این مسئله میتواند باعث کاهش رتبهبندی وبسایت شما در نتایج جستجو شود.
2. عدم دسترسی به خزندهها
گاهی اوقات، وبسایتها به طور ناخواسته خزندههای موتور جستجو را از دسترسی به صفحات خود محروم میکنند. این مشکل ممکن است به دلیل تنظیمات نادرست در فایل robots.txt
یا استفاده از تگهای متا مانند noindex
رخ دهد. اگر خزندهها نتوانند به صفحات دسترسی پیدا کنند، این صفحات هرگز ایندکس نخواهند شد.
3. سرعت پایین سایت
سرعت بارگذاری صفحات وبسایت نقش مهمی در فرآیند ایندکسینگ دارد. اگر صفحات شما بسیار کند بارگذاری شوند، ممکن است خزندهها نتوانند به درستی آنها را بررسی کنند. این میتواند منجر به ایندکس نشدن صفحات یا کاهش رتبهبندی آنها در نتایج جستجو شود.
4. محتوای داینامیک و جاوا اسکریپت
وبسایتهایی که به طور گسترده از محتوای داینامیک و جاوا اسکریپت استفاده میکنند، ممکن است با مشکلاتی در ایندکسینگ مواجه شوند. خزندههای موتور جستجو ممکن است نتوانند به درستی محتوای تولید شده توسط جاوا اسکریپت را تشخیص دهند، که این میتواند به ایندکس نشدن محتوای مهم منجر شود.
5. مشکلات ساختاری و پیوندها
ساختار نامناسب وبسایت و پیوندهای شکسته یا ناقص میتواند به مشکلات ایندکسینگ منجر شود. اگر خزندهها نتوانند به تمامی صفحات وبسایت شما دسترسی پیدا کنند، بخشی از محتوای شما ممکن است ایندکس نشود. همچنین، وجود پیوندهای داخلی ضعیف یا نامناسب میتواند بر نحوه ایندکس شدن صفحات تأثیر منفی بگذارد.
راهحلها و بهبود ایندکسینگ
برای بهبود فرآیند ایندکسینگ و رفع موانع، میتوانید از راهکارهای زیر استفاده کنید:
1. بهینهسازی محتوای وبسایت
یکی از بهترین راهها برای بهبود ایندکسینگ، بهینهسازی محتوای وبسایت است. این شامل حذف محتوای تکراری، استفاده از عناوین و توضیحات متا مناسب، و بهبود کیفیت محتوای متنی و تصویری میشود. همچنین، استفاده از کلمات کلیدی مناسب و مرتبط میتواند به موتورهای جستجو کمک کند تا محتوای شما را بهتر درک کنند.
2. بهینهسازی سرعت وبسایت
سرعت بارگذاری صفحات وبسایت را بهبود دهید تا خزندهها بتوانند به راحتی و سریعتر به آنها دسترسی پیدا کنند. این شامل بهینهسازی تصاویر، کاهش حجم کدهای جاوا اسکریپت و CSS، و استفاده از شبکههای توزیع محتوا (CDN) میشود.
3. بررسی و اصلاح فایل robots.txt
اطمینان حاصل کنید که فایل robots.txt
به درستی پیکربندی شده باشد و دسترسی خزندهها به تمامی صفحات مهم وبسایت را محدود نکند. همچنین بررسی کنید که تگهای noindex
به درستی استفاده شده باشند و تنها بر صفحاتی که نمیخواهید ایندکس شوند اعمال شده باشند.
4. بهبود ساختار لینکهای داخلی
ساختار لینکهای داخلی وبسایت را بهبود دهید تا خزندهها بتوانند به تمامی صفحات دسترسی پیدا کنند. از پیوندهای داخلی قوی و مرتبط استفاده کنید تا موتورهای جستجو بتوانند به راحتی بین صفحات مختلف حرکت کنند و آنها را ایندکس کنند.
5. استفاده از ابزارهای مانیتورینگ
ابزارهای مانیتورینگ مانند گوگل سرچ کنسول میتوانند به شما در شناسایی مشکلات ایندکسینگ و رفع آنها کمک کنند. با استفاده از این ابزارها میتوانید به اطلاعاتی نظیر صفحات ایندکس شده، خطاهای خزندهها و مشکلات موجود دسترسی پیدا کنید و به طور مستمر وضعیت ایندکسینگ وبسایت خود را بهبود دهید.
مرحله ایندکسینگ | موانع احتمالی | راهحلها |
---|---|---|
1. کراولینگ (Crawling) | – دسترسی محدود خزندهها (به دلیل فایل robots.txt نادرست) |
– بررسی و اصلاح فایل robots.txt جهت اطمینان از دسترسی کامل خزندهها به تمامی صفحات |
– پیوندهای داخلی ضعیف یا شکسته | – بهبود ساختار لینکهای داخلی و رفع پیوندهای شکسته | |
– سرعت پایین وبسایت | – بهینهسازی سرعت بارگذاری صفحات (مانند فشردهسازی تصاویر و بهینهسازی کدها) | |
2. پردازش (Processing) | – محتوای تکراری و کمارزش | – حذف یا بازنویسی محتوای تکراری و ایجاد محتوای منحصربهفرد و ارزشمند |
– استفاده نادرست از تگهای HTML | – استفاده صحیح از تگهای HTML برای بهبود فهم موتورهای جستجو از محتوای صفحه | |
3. ایندکسینگ (Indexing) | – وجود تگهای noindex در صفحات مهم |
– بررسی و حذف تگهای noindex از صفحاتی که باید ایندکس شوند |
– محتوای داینامیک و جاوا اسکریپت که توسط خزندهها قابل تشخیص نیست | – استفاده از تکنیکهای بهینهسازی محتوای جاوا اسکریپت (مانند رندر سمت سرور) | |
4. نمایش در نتایج جستجو (Serving) | – رتبهبندی پایین به دلیل بهینهسازی ضعیف محتوا یا لینکهای کمکیفیت | – بهینهسازی محتوای صفحه (کلمات کلیدی، متا تگها، کیفیت محتوا) و بهبود پروفایل لینکهای خارجی |
تیم دایری لن: برطرف کننده انواع مشکلات سرچ کنسول
تیم تولید محتوا و سئو دایری لن با تجربهای گسترده در زمینه بهینهسازی وبسایت و رفع مشکلات سرچ کنسول، میتواند به کسبوکارها کمک کند تا مشکلات ایندکسینگ خود را به سرعت شناسایی و رفع کنند. این تیم با استفاده از دانش فنی و ابزارهای پیشرفته، مشکلات ساختاری و فنی وبسایت شما را تجزیه و تحلیل کرده و راهحلهای کاربردی برای بهبود ایندکسینگ ارائه میدهد.
دایری لن میتواند با بهینهسازی محتوای وبسایت، بهبود سرعت بارگذاری صفحات، اصلاح ساختار لینکهای داخلی و مدیریت صحیح فایلهای robots.txt
و تگهای noindex
به شما کمک کند تا وبسایتتان به طور کامل و بهینه ایندکس شود. با همکاری با تیم دایری لن، میتوانید از حضور مؤثرتر در نتایج جستجو و افزایش ترافیک وبسایت خود بهرهمند شوید.
عالی و کاربردی